Manly in 1911 Ireland

The 1911 Census recorded 140 people named Manly in Ireland; roughly one in every 31,000 people carried the name. There were noticeably more women than men recorded: 79 women to 61 men.

Counties with Manly in Ireland

Dublin was Manly country: 39.3% of them (55 people) lived there in 1911. Next came Cork (32), Down (19), Limerick (8) and Tipperary (8).

Manly average age in 1911

The average Manly in 1911 was 30.7 years old, 26.7 for men and 33.7 for women; almost exactly in line with the national averages of 29.6 for men and 30.5 for women. That low figure reflects just how many children there were in Edwardian Ireland, along with high infant mortality and the limits of public health at the time. For comparison, average life expectancy in Ireland today is around 83.

Manly literacy in 1911

Of the Manlys whose literacy was recorded, 80.6% could both read and write, 3.7% could read but not write, and 15.7% could do neither. The figures were much the same for men and women. Bear in mind these figures include young children; the census itself only counted people aged nine and over when calculating illiteracy, on the grounds that it was unfair to label a child illiterate before they'd had a chance to learn.

Manly common first names

The most common male names were James (7), William, John, Patrick and Edward. For women it was Mary (11), followed by Catherine, Ellen, Margaret and Alice.

Manly occupations in 1911

The most common entry on a Manly's census form was "Scholar"; 18.6% (26) were children at school. Among the rest, the most common occupations were general labourer (7.1%), farm labourer (4.3%), domestic servant (3.6%) and shopkeeper / shop assistant / dealer (3.6%). Grouped by sector, domestic service accounted for 8.6% of all Manlys, followed by general labourers, agriculture and retail & commerce.

What religion is Manly?

Manlys were predominantly Roman Catholic (77.1%). The remainder were mostly Anglican (22.9%).
